San Jose | History, Attractions, Map, Facts | Britannica San Jose, city, seat (1850) of Santa Clara county, west-central California, U S It lies in the Santa Clara Valley along Coyote Creek and the Guadalupe River, about 50 miles (80 km) southeast of San Francisco

San Jose Map - Santa Clara County, California, USA - Mapcarta Often called "the capital of Silicon Valley", San Jose is the largest city in the Bay Area, 3rd largest in California, and the 12th largest city in the United States, with a population of over 997,000 residents as of 2024
